16, NEW ROAD EAST, SCHOLES, CLECKHEATON, BD19 6EW - £230,000

16 NEW ROAD EAST is a midsized extended detached house of 119m², built sometime between 1976 and 1982. It was last sold for £230,000 in October 2020, which was around 13% below the average October 2020 detached price in the Kirklees local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was February 2014, where the current energy rating was C, and the potential energy rating was B.

16 NEW ROAD EAST Price Paid vs. HPI Average

The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Kirklees local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The four 16 NEW ROAD EAST sales between October 2000 and October 2020 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the July 2014 sale roughly matched the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ks roughly in line with the HPI over time, until the October 2020 sale, where it falls to 13%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 13% below the HPI.

How Large is 16 NEW ROAD EAST?

16 NEW ROAD EAST is 119m², which includes one extension, according to the EPC inspection conducted in February 2014. This puts it in the smallest 50% of detached houses in Scholes, based on EPC data. The below chart shows the distribution of detached houses by size in Scholes, and where 16 NEW ROAD EAST lies on this distribution: 43% of detached houses are smaller than 16 NEW ROAD EAST, and 56% of houses are larger. Note that EPC data is not available for all properties in Scholes.
